The Sweetwater County Board unanimously approved a $413,360 contract with KA Incorporated to modernize the Green River Courthouse elevator.
"This elevator is original to the building and needs to be modernized to meet current code and accessibility needs," said Gene Leerski, public works director. Leerski described replacing the 1964 control and hoist systems, installing a modern control package and safety devices (including a light curtain to prevent doors closing on a person), and adding communications to accommodate deaf or hard‑of‑hearing users. The historic door trim will be retained to preserve the facility’s character.
Commissioners discussed scheduling to avoid an extended elevator outage during election cycles; Leerski said staff will work with contractor delivery and county election schedules and expects a roughly six‑week project once work begins.
The motion to award the elevator modernization contract was moved by Commissioner Richards, seconded by Commissioner Jones, and carried unanimously.
Next steps: finalize contract documents and develop a work schedule that avoids critical courthouse activities and the election calendar.
